What is the Uneven-toothed Rat?

The Uneven-toothed Rat (Anisomys imitator) is a large, robust murid rodent and the sole representative of the monotypic genus Anisomys, endemic to the island of New Guinea. It is named for its highly distinctive molar tooth morphology, in which the cusps display an unusual asymmetric arrangement unlike those of any other murid rodent. The species inhabits montane rainforests across the central cordillera of New Guinea and remains one of the least-studied mammals on the island. Despite its remarkable dental peculiarity, it has received comparatively little scientific attention since its original description.

Where does the Uneven-toothed Rat live?

Island of New Guinea: Papua New Guinea and the Indonesian provinces of Papua and West Papua

Strictly endemic to the island of New Guinea, distributed along the central mountain ranges from the Vogelkop Peninsula (West Papua, Indonesia) eastward through the Star Mountains, Eastern and Western Highlands, and into the Owen Stanley Range of Papua New Guinea.

Altitude and depth

Typically recorded between approximately 1,000 and 3,200 m elevation, with peak occurrence in montane forest zones between 1,500 and 2,800 m.

Habitat of the Uneven-toothed Rat

Primary montane rainforest and upper-montane moss forest at mid-to-high elevations. It favors dense, structurally complex forest with abundant leaf litter, fallen logs, and root systems that provide both cover and foraging substrate. Undisturbed primary forest appears essential to its presence.

Adaptations to its environment

The uniquely structured molar teeth — asymmetric and morphologically unlike those of related genera — may represent a specialization for processing particularly hard or fibrous food items such as tough seeds or woody plant material. Its relatively robust body build and dense fur are likely thermoregulatory adaptations to the cool, moist conditions of montane highland forests.

Conservation status and numbers

Listed as Least Concern (LC) on the IUCN Red List. The species has a broad distribution across the intact montane forests of the central New Guinea cordillera, and no evidence of rapid or ongoing population decline has been detected. Much of its high-altitude habitat remains relatively undisturbed.

Estimated population

No quantitative population estimate is available. The population trend is assumed to be stable, given the large extent of intact montane forest throughout the central New Guinea highlands.

What threatens the Uneven-toothed Rat?

Potential threats include selective logging and agricultural expansion at forest margins in the foothills, subsistence hunting by local communities, and long-term habitat alteration due to climate change shifting montane forest zones upward. These threats are currently considered minor given the extent of intact habitat remaining.

What is being done to protect it?

The species benefits indirectly from protection within Lorentz National Park (UNESCO World Heritage Site, Indonesia), Crater Mountain Wildlife Management Area, and various other protected areas in Papua New Guinea. No species-specific conservation program exists for this rat.

What the Uneven-toothed Rat looks like

Dorsal fur is dark brownish to gray-brown, relatively dense and soft, consistent with a montane lifestyle. The ventral surface is paler, often grayish-white. The tail is long, scaly, and sparsely haired. The eyes are moderately large and the ears rounded, typical of terrestrial murids.

Size

Head-body length approximately 195–280 mm; tail length approximately 170–240 mm; hind foot length approximately 40–50 mm. It is a relatively large murid by regional standards.

Weight

Estimated body mass 200–400 g; precise weight data and potential sexual dimorphism in mass have not been formally documented.

Distinctive features

The defining characteristic is its unique molar dentition: the cusps of the upper and lower molars are asymmetrical and arranged in a pattern not replicated in any other murid genus — a feature that gave rise to both the genus name Anisomys ('unequal mouse' in Greek) and the common name. This tooth structure is immediately apparent in cranial specimens.

Behaviour and diet of the Uneven-toothed Rat

Presumed to be largely solitary, consistent with the general behavioral pattern of most terrestrial murid rodents in New Guinea. No formal studies of social organization have been conducted.

When it is active

Presumed nocturnal or crepuscular based on the habits of ecologically similar New Guinea murids. It is thought to rest during the day in burrows, root cavities, or dense vegetation, becoming active after dusk to forage.

Diet

Likely omnivorous, feeding on seeds, fruits, fungi, roots, and invertebrates such as beetles, earthworms, and insect larvae — a diet consistent with large terrestrial murids occupying similar montane habitats in New Guinea.

How it feeds and hunts

Forages on the forest floor by probing leaf litter, soil, and rotting logs for invertebrates and plant material. No specialized hunting techniques have been documented; foraging is likely opportunistic.

Communication

Almost certainly communicates via ultrasonic vocalizations, olfactory scent marking (using urine, feces, or glandular secretions), and tactile signals, as is common across Muridae. No species-specific acoustic or chemical communication studies have been conducted.

Interactions with other species

Likely preyed upon by montane raptors (e.g., New Guinea Hawk-Eagle, Papuan Hawk-Owl), arboreal pythons, and carnivorous marsupials (e.g., quolls, Dasyurus species). Competes for food resources with other large montane murids such as Mallomys and Pogonomys species.

Role in its ecosystem

Functions as a mid-level consumer and potential seed disperser within the montane forest ecosystem. Burrowing activity may contribute locally to soil turnover. As a prey item for multiple predators, it forms part of the highland food web.

Taxonomy and naming of the Uneven-toothed Rat

Classification

Mammalia > Rodentia > Muridae > Anisomys > Anisomys imitator (Thomas, 1897)

What research says

Recent studies

Molecular phylogenetic analyses of the Murinae subfamily have confirmed the distinct and isolated position of Anisomys imitator, supporting its classification as a monotypic genus with no close living relatives. The species was included in broader studies of New Guinea rodent diversity that highlight the island's exceptional mammalian endemism.

Compared with similar species

Superficially resembles large-bodied terrestrial New Guinea murids such as Uromys caudimaculatus (giant white-tailed rat) or smaller Rattus species of the highlands, but is immediately distinguished by its unique molar morphology. It differs markedly from arboreal Mallomys giant rats in its terrestrial lifestyle and body proportions. The extreme dental asymmetry places it in a phylogenetic position with no obvious sister genus.

The Uneven-toothed Rat and people

Anisomys literally means 'unequal mouse' in Greek — a tribute to teeth so morphologically bizarre that they defined an entirely new genus upon the species' discovery in 1897. As the sole member of its genus, this rat represents a completely unique evolutionary branch of the world's most diverse rodent family. Despite living on one of the most biologically studied islands for its megafauna, the Uneven-toothed Rat has barely been observed alive in the wild by scientists.
